Window hardware can deal with numerous concerns, often resulting in minimized performance or total malfunction. A few of the most typical problems include:

Sticking or Stuck Windows: This concern often happens due to dirt accumulation, painted hardware, or bent frames.

Broken or Missing Locks: This can jeopardize security and should be addressed without delay.

Worn-Out Weather Stripping: Deteriorated weather stripping result in drafts and increased energy expenses.

Faulty Hinges: These can cause windows to sag or not open correctly.

Broken or Damaged Sashes: If a sash is not intact, the window may not work correctly.

Defective Crank Mechanism: In casement windows, a defective crank can hinder the opening and closing of the window.

Maintenance Tips for Window Hardware
To prevent more problems with window hardware, regular maintenance is vital. Here are some pointers to keep windows in excellent condition:
Regular Cleaning: Keep the frame and sash tidy to prevent sticking.Lubricate Moving Parts: Use silicone spray or graphite powder on hinges and locks to lower friction.Check Weather Stripping: At least two times a year, check and change weather condition stripping if used.Monitor for Damage: Regularly look for signs of rust, damage, or misalignment in hardware.Prompt Repairs: Address any concerns as quickly as they occur to prevent more extensive damage in the future.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: How frequently should I inspect my window hardware?
A1: Inspect your window hardware at least twice a year, preferably before the onset of winter and summer season.
